How Eveready AA 1015 Batteries Work
Alright, let’s get a bit technical, shall we? How do these Eveready AA 1015 batteries actually work? It's a fascinating process, and understanding it helps you appreciate the technology behind these everyday power sources.
At their core, AA 1015 batteries, like most alkaline batteries, operate using a chemical reaction. They're composed of a few key components: a zinc anode (the negative terminal), a manganese dioxide cathode (the positive terminal), and an alkaline electrolyte (typically potassium hydroxide) that acts as a conductor. When you connect the battery to a device, a chemical reaction begins.
The zinc anode starts to oxidize, releasing electrons. These electrons then flow through the external circuit (your device) to power it. At the same time, the manganese dioxide cathode accepts the electrons, and a reduction reaction occurs. This flow of electrons creates an electrical current that does the work.
Over time, the zinc anode is consumed as the battery discharges. The manganese dioxide is converted to other compounds, and the electrolyte slowly becomes less effective. This process continues until the zinc anode is depleted or the chemical reactions can no longer sustain the flow of electrons, at which point the battery is considered dead.
An interesting aspect is the internal design to prevent leakage. Eveready and other manufacturers use various techniques to seal the battery, preventing the corrosive alkaline electrolyte from leaking out. They also use materials like steel for the casing, to prevent physical damage.
The energy in a battery like the AA 1015 is measured in milliampere-hours (mAh). This rating tells you how much current the battery can supply over a certain period. The higher the mAh rating, the longer the battery will last in a device. While the exact mAh rating for an Eveready AA 1015 can vary slightly depending on the specific manufacturing process, it's generally within a standard range for alkaline AA batteries.
It’s also worth noting the impact of temperature on battery performance. Extreme temperatures can affect the rate of chemical reactions within the battery. Cold temperatures can slow down the reactions, reducing the available power, while high temperatures can accelerate the reactions, potentially causing faster discharge or even damage to the battery.

Tips for Proper Use and Disposal of Eveready AA 1015 Batteries
Alright, how do you use and get rid of Eveready AA 1015 batteries safely and effectively? Here are some handy tips.
When inserting the batteries: Always check the polarity markings (+ and -) on the device and on the battery itself. Inserting a battery backward can damage the device or, at the very least, prevent it from working. Make sure the positive and negative terminals are aligned correctly. Don’t force the batteries, if they don’t fit, double-check the alignment.
Storage matters: Store your batteries in a cool, dry place. Avoid extreme temperatures. Heat can degrade the batteries, and cold can reduce their performance. Ideally, keep them at room temperature. Also, store them away from metal objects, as this could cause a short circuit.
Remove batteries from devices not in use: If you're not going to use a device for an extended period, remove the batteries. This prevents leakage, which can damage the device. Leaking battery acid can corrode the battery compartment and potentially ruin the device.
Don't mix old and new batteries: Always replace all the batteries in a device at the same time. Don’t mix old and new batteries, or different types of batteries. Mixing batteries can cause some to drain faster than others, potentially leading to leakage or reduced performance.
Be mindful of the environment: Properly dispose of used batteries. Don't throw them in the regular trash. Batteries contain chemicals that can be harmful to the environment. Many communities have battery recycling programs. Look for drop-off locations at local stores or recycling centers. Check local regulations on battery disposal, as rules vary by location.
Handle with care: Avoid short-circuiting batteries. Don't carry loose batteries in your pocket with metal objects like coins or keys. Short-circuiting can cause the battery to heat up or even rupture. If a battery leaks, avoid contact with the leaked material. Clean up any leakage carefully, following the manufacturer’s instructions. Wearing gloves is a good idea.
Recycle, recycle, recycle: Whenever possible, recycle your batteries. Recycling helps recover valuable materials and reduces the environmental impact of battery disposal. Recycling also prevents harmful chemicals from leaching into the soil and water.

Troubleshooting Common Issues with Eveready AA 1015 Batteries
Okay, let's talk about fixing common issues with Eveready AA 1015 batteries. Because even though these batteries are pretty reliable, things can still go wrong. Here's what to do when problems pop up.
Device not working: The most common issue. First, double-check that the batteries are inserted correctly (polarity). Make sure the positive and negative terminals are aligned. If that's good, try new batteries. Sometimes, even though the battery looks fine, it might be dead. Also, check the device itself. The device might be faulty, not the batteries.
Batteries leaking: This is a messy situation. If a battery leaks, carefully remove the batteries and clean the compartment with a cotton swab dipped in a mild solution of baking soda and water to neutralize the acid. Wear gloves to protect your hands. Ensure that the battery compartment is thoroughly dry before putting new batteries in.
Battery life seems short: If batteries are draining too quickly, make sure the device is not drawing more power than expected. Check the device's manual for any power-saving settings. If you’re using low-quality batteries, consider switching to a brand known for longer life. For devices used frequently, rechargeable batteries might be a good alternative.
Battery corrosion: White, powdery substance in the battery compartment. This is corrosion. Clean the corrosion with a cotton swab and baking soda solution. Make sure the compartment is dry before inserting new batteries. Corrosion can occur even if the battery hasn't leaked, usually due to moisture or extreme temperatures.
Device malfunctions: Sometimes, even with fresh batteries, a device might malfunction. This could be due to a loose connection or a faulty component in the device itself. Try cleaning the battery contacts with a cotton swab and some rubbing alcohol to improve connectivity. If the problem continues, the device may require professional repair.
Batteries get hot: If the batteries get hot, remove them immediately. This could be a sign of a short circuit or over-discharge. Check the device for any obvious issues, and make sure the batteries are the correct type for the device. Overheating can damage the batteries and the device.

Comparing Eveready AA 1015 to Other Battery Types
So, how do Eveready AA 1015 batteries stack up against other types? Let's take a look and see how they compare.
Vs. Other AA Batteries: The AA 1015 is usually an alkaline battery. Compared to other AA batteries, like lithium AA batteries, the 1015 offers a good balance of cost and performance. Lithium AA batteries are usually more expensive but last longer and perform better in extreme temperatures. Rechargeable AA batteries are another option, which can save money long-term, but they require a charger.
Vs. AAA Batteries: AAA batteries are smaller than AA batteries. AA batteries have more capacity, meaning they can provide power for a longer time. AAA batteries are often used in smaller devices like TV remotes and smaller flashlights. Choose the battery size that fits your device.
Vs. C and D Batteries: C and D batteries are larger than AA batteries. They are generally used in devices requiring more power, such as large flashlights or high-powered toys. AA batteries are more compact and commonly found in various household devices.
Vs. 9V Batteries: 9V batteries are rectangular and offer a different voltage. They are commonly used in smoke detectors, certain radios, and other devices. The AA 1015 has a standard 1.5 volts, which suits a wider range of smaller devices.
Vs. Button Cell Batteries: Button cell batteries are small, coin-shaped batteries often found in watches, hearing aids, and other compact devices. AA batteries are much larger and designed for different applications. They serve entirely different purposes.
Vs. Rechargeable Batteries: Rechargeable batteries (NiMH or Lithium-ion) are an alternative. While they have a higher initial cost, they can be recharged many times, saving you money in the long run. They're great for devices that use a lot of power, such as gaming controllers or digital cameras. Eveready AA 1015 batteries are convenient for immediate use but are not rechargeable.
